I would like to install the ESXi on HP ML30 Gen10, and I set the Smart Array on RAID 1, however I cannot detect any HDD while I set on RAID.
And I have download VMware-ESXi-6.7.0-Update2-13006603-HPE-Gen9plus-670.U2.10.4.1.8-Apr2019, how can I fix it or make a custom ISO which support Smart Array.

The HPE Smart Array S100i SR appears to be a software raid controller. This raid controller will likely not work under ESXi directly. Your options are to either install a hardware raid controller in the ESXi box, or move the raid controller (if possible) into a different, external systems and use it for external storage (eg. iSCSI or NFS).

S class controller is only compatible with Windows 2012 R2 and Windows 2016 only, please check below HPE link
https://support.hpe.com/hpsc/doc/public/display?docId=emr_na-a00026319en_us
Operating System | S-class | E-class | P-class |
---|---|---|---|
Windows | Yes | Yes | Yes |
Linux | No | Yes | Yes |
VMware | No | Yes | Yes |
Legacy Boot mode | No | Yes | Yes |
UEFI Boot mode | Yes | Yes | Yes |
